4. In gel electrophoresis, are the dna fragments attracted to, or repelled from the negative pole of the electric field?

Sagot :

In the gel electrophoresis, the DNA fragments are repelled from the negative pole of the electric field.

What do you mean by Gel electrophoresis?

Gel electrophoresis may be defined as a technique that separates DNA, RNA, and proteins on the basis of their molecular weight.

As we all know, DNA fragments are negatively charged in nature, and hence they always move towards the positive pole of the electric field.

Therefore, in the gel electrophoresis, the DNA fragments are repelled from the negative pole of the electric field.
